if statement accepts boolean values – if the value is true then it will execute the block of statements under it. … Nested if statements means an if statement inside an if statement. Yes, java allows us to nest if statements within if statements. i.e, we can place an if statement inside another if statement.
Can you have 2 if statements in Java?
You can make multiple if statements behave like a single if else-if .. else statement if each of the condition blocks breaks out of the block that contains the if statements (for example, by returning from the method or breaking from a loop).
Can you put two conditions in an if statement?
You can use multiple If and AND conditions combined in this logical test. In the second parameter, type the value that you want Excel to display if the condition is true. Similarly, in the third parameter type the value that will be displayed if your condition is false.
How many conditions can be in an if statement Java?
4 Answers. There isn’t a limitation to the amounth of conditional statements in an if. Also, there’s no performance improvements in either of the two blocks. The biggest difference between the two is that you don’t have control over which condition failed with the first one.
Can you use && in an if statement?
It differs only in that the right-hand operand expression is evaluated conditionally rather than always. If ( A && B ) will not result in short Circuit if A is True. If ( A || B ) will not result in short circuit if A is False.
What is if-else ladder in Java?
Java if-else-if ladder is used to decide among multiple options. The if statements are executed from the top down. As soon as one of the conditions controlling the if is true, the statement associated with that if is executed, and the rest of the ladder is bypassed.
Why if-else is used in Java?
Java has the following conditional statements: … Use else to specify a block of code to be executed, if the same condition is false. Use else if to specify a new condition to test, if the first condition is false. Use switch to specify many alternative blocks of code to be executed.
What are the 3 arguments of the IF function?
The IF function is pretty simple, and contains the following three arguments.
- Logical Test.
- Value If True.
- Value If False (optional)
Can you have 3 conditions in an if statement?
Yes, it is. Since all three conditions are met, the IF statement is TRUE and returns the word Pass in cell H53.
What is the difference between IF and ELSE IF?
They mean exactly what they mean in English. IF a condition is true, do something, ELSE (otherwise) IF another condition is true, do something, ELSE do this when all else fails.
Is equal to Java?
In Java, string equals() method compares the two given strings based on the data/content of the string. If all the contents of both the strings are same then it returns true. If all characters are not matched then it returns false.
What is if condition in Java?
The Java if statement is the most simple decision-making statement. It is used to decide whether a certain statement or block of statements will be executed or not i.e if a certain condition is true then a block of statement is executed otherwise not.
What is IF AND THEN statement?
A conditional statement (also called an If-Then Statement) is a statement with a hypothesis followed by a conclusion. … The hypothesis is the first, or “if,” part of a conditional statement. The conclusion is the second, or “then,” part of a conditional statement. The conclusion is the result of a hypothesis.
What is the difference between and == operator?
The ‘==’ operator checks whether the two given operands are equal or not.
What is the difference between = (Assignment) and == (Equal to) operators.
|It is used for assigning the value to a variable.||It is used for comparing two values. It returns 1 if both the values are equal otherwise returns 0.|
What does == mean in Java?
“==” or equality operator in Java is a binary operator provided by Java programming language and used to compare primitives and objects. … so “==” operator will return true only if two object reference it is comparing represent exactly same object otherwise “==” will return false.